Review: On the evening of February 8th into the early morning of February 9th a snowstorm came through CT dropping approximately 30 to 35 inchs of snow in Wallingford. The storm closed many roads, making them impassible. Due to the heavy volume of snow and road closures, [redacted] Property Managment was unable to plow my lot at 2 Fern Ave. until Sunday. [redacted] Property Managment did an excellant job clearing the complex and units of Comblus Commons of the snow in a timely manner. However, by Monday evening the garages of Units 1 and 2 were still completely blocked by snow. A e-mail was sent to the condo association VP informing him of the situation. That night [redacted] Property sent a snow plow to push the snow which further blocked my unit. There is no reason why the snow could not have been moved to another part of the complex. On Tuesday the situation was still the same and I placed a call to [redacted]. The receptionist was extremely rude and feigned taking down my Info. when I asked to receive a response to my issue. By Wednesday, having no choice and having to go to work, I had to spend over 1 hour shoveling a massive mountain of snow that was blocking my garage. 2 weeks after the storm I still did not have access to my parking space in front of my unit when all others had access to theirs. I pay the same amount of condo fees has everyone else and I feel I did not receive equitable service. The condo fees are $175 a month which includes snow removal. The month of March I paid $150 because I refused to pay the full amount for snow removal that I did not receive. On March 27th 2013 I regrettably paid the additional $25 to avoid a late fee that [redacted] warned me about in a e-mail. Am I responsible for paying the full amount? Snow removal is in our contract and I now feel I am forced to Pay for a service that I did not receive. Sincerly,-[redacted]-

Desired Settlement: DesiredSettlementID: Refund

I just dont want to pay the full amount for a service if I did not get the full service

Business Response /* (1000, 5, 2013/04/18) */

The blizzard that Mr [redacted] is referring to did indeed pose some hardships in dealing with the magnitude of snow. His Board of Director were in charge of decisions that needed to be made regarding the clean up and removal of snow and were on site and would be aware of the conditions. The snow plowing vendor needed authorization to bring in the appropriated equipment to remove and haul away snow and this is at additional cost to the Association. The equipment was not authorized nor may have been available and large piles of snow were present. Mr. [redacted] called the office after he shoveled the snow which in most cases people had to step up to the plate and do in this situation. The condo fee does include snow plowing but during this blizzard additional service was required to remove the snow. The Associations Board were aware of these condition and the necessary steps need. Mr [redacted] had emailed the VP and they could have addressed his concerns with the snow plowing vendor. We were in constant contact with all of our vendors during this infrequent condition everyone did there best to handle the situation given the authorization we were given to do so. We would suggest that Mr [redacted] put any request he feels he deserved in writting and submit to Management to be forward to his Board of Directors for review and comment.

Review: I gave them $1,000.00 security deposit for an apartment, they would not approve my dog when they said they would so I could not take the apartment. I asked for my security deposit back and wanted to come to the office to pick it up. they refused to see me and said they had already mailed the check to me. They have not returned my deposit and keep telling me it is in the mail. They would not give me back cash and every time I call them they hang up on me. My mother has also called spoke to them and they keep telling her that the check is in the mail, when she asked what the check number was, they said they didn't have that information. This has been 2 weeks now and it should not have taken 2 weeks to mail from [redacted] to [redacted]. PLEASE PLEASE this is a lot of money for me and I really need it to pay for another apartment ASAPDesired Settlement: I want my money back ASAP and refunded for the 5 days of electricity in my name that I was never able to use since they never gave me the key.
